Author of Stump The Librarian speaks Feb. 5 in Foley

Alan Samry, author of Stump the Librarian: A Writer’s Book of Legs, will be giving a presentation at the Foley Public Library on Tuesday, February 5, 2019 @ 2 pm in the upstairs meeting room.
Alan will discuss his book which is a diverse collection of creative writing that explores his life as a congenital below-knee amputee and a public librarian. Alan’s cross-genre writing in creative nonfiction, poetry, essays, satire, scholarship, and experimental writing weaves fascinating mythical, historical, and literary figures into his own absorbing story of being a “born amputee.” In the book, with chapters organized as though the reader were exploring a public library, Alan writes about his experiences in an open, insightful, and humorous way. In his search for other leg amputees, Alan finds a new way of seeing himself and the world around him.
